Yazılım dünyasının temel taşını oluşturan açık kaynaklı projeler, günümüzde küresel dijital altyapının %90'ından fazlasını besliyor. Ancak bu devasa ekosistem, sınırlı kaynaklar ve insan gücü yetersizliği nedeniyle ciddi güvenlik riskleriyle karşı karşıya kalıyor. OpenAI, bu kritik sorunu çözmek amacıyla yapay zeka yeteneklerini açık kaynak topluluğunun hizmetine sunan yeni bir girişim başlattığını duyurdu. Bu girişim, yazılım geliştiricilerin üzerindeki ağır yükü hafifletmeyi ve dijital ekosistemi daha güvenli hale getirmeyi hedefliyor.
Açık Kaynak Güvenliğinde Yapay Zeka Dönemi
Açık kaynaklı yazılımlar, modern uygulamaların vazgeçilmez bir parçası olsa da, barındırdıkları kritik hatalar (bug) tüm dünyayı etkileyen güvenlik krizlerine yol açabiliyor. OpenAI'ın yeni programı, gelişmiş büyük dil modellerini (LLM) kullanarak kod tabanlarını derinlemesine tarayacak, potansiyel açıkları tespit edecek ve en önemlisi bu açıklar için otomatik yama (patch) önerileri sunacak.
Bu adım, sadece standart bir hata bulma aracından ziyade, geliştiricilerle doğrudan iş birliği içinde çalışan proaktif bir güvenlik asistanı olarak konumlanıyor. Topluluk odaklı projelerin bütçe ve zaman kısıtları düşünüldüğünde, yapay zekanın bu alandaki rolü hayati bir önem taşıyor. OpenAI, bu süreçte topluluğun güvenini kazanmak için şeffaf bir model izleyeceğini belirtiyor.
Akıllı Yamalar ve Otomatik Tespit Süreçleri
OpenAI'ın geliştirdiği sistem, geleneksel statik kod analiz araçlarının ötesine geçerek kodun mantıksal akışını ve çalışma zamanı (runtime) davranışlarını analiz edebiliyor. Yapay zeka ajanları, tespit edilen zafiyetleri analiz ettikten sonra şu adımları izliyor:
Bu süreç, açık kaynak geliştiricilerinin saatler, hatta günler harcadığı hata ayıklama süreçlerini dakikalara indirgemeyi vaat ediyor. Böylece yazılımcılar, tekrarlayan güvenlik kontrolleri yerine inovasyona odaklanabilecekler.
Geliştirici Ekosisteminde Yeni Bir Standart
OpenAI’ın bu hamlesi, yapay zekanın sadece içerik üretimi veya sohbet robotlarından ibaret olmadığını, derin teknik altyapılarda da kritik bir rol oynayabileceğini kanıtlıyor. Güvenli kod yazımı ve bakımı süreçlerinin otomatize edilmesi, yazılım dünyasında yeni bir standardın öncüsü olabilir. Özellikle kritik finansal ve endüstriyel altyapılarda kullanılan kütüphanelerin bu sistemle taranması, küresel siber güvenlik direncini önemli ölçüde artıracaktır. Girişim, yapay zekanın yıkıcı değil, yapıcı bir güç olarak konumlandırılması açısından da büyük önem taşıyor.
Kaynak · Yapay zeka destekli derleme
TechCrunch